Douchebags On Parade
Nationally televised Wednesday night game on ESPN and we've got our douchebags on parade. Brett Myers and Ryan Howard stole the show last night. Yes, Chipper Jones may have more hits than at bats (is that possible?) and Tom Glavine won his 900th game, but Myers and Howard captivated the audience with their ability to single-handily (well, actually I guess it would be double-handily in this case) blow the game. Undeserving title holder of #1 starter Brett Myers has been a complete and utter train wreck this season. Through 9 starts the immature, whiny, hothead has a 5.91 era with 15 homeruns allowed; that's a pace for 59 homers and the weather hasn't even warmed up yet. Last night he allowed 3 solo shots with 9 hits and 3 walks for 8 runs overall through 4.1 agonizing innings. 2 of those 8 runs were unearned and that's where douchebag #2 steps up. We all know of Ryan Howard's struggles at the plate (just look to the top right of this blog for his Mendoza Line counter), but he has and always will be a DH playing firstbase. Howard dropped a throw that would have completed a double play that hit him square in the middle of his mitt. Is it really that difficult to catch a ball? Seriously, I've seen people wrangle up greased pigs better than Howard scoops up balls.
Despite the handy work of the Howard and Myers, there were some positives to take away from last night: Chris Coste was 4-4, Utley nailed his 14th roundtipper, the bullpen worked 4.2 scoreless innings, and the Phils almost came back from an 8 run deficit. Rubber game tonight with King Cole (4-3, 3.36) vs. Chuck James (2-2, 7.58), they better damn well win! 30 Comments On: "Douchebags On Parade"
